I am now at analysis part of elephant and i noticed that there is Open raise and 2bet.Whats the difference between those 2,from what i understand 2bet is if you raise from UTG?
Also i noticed Raise average and raise preflop whats difference between those 2 also.

Open raise is when all players folded, and you raise.

2bet is that you are the first one raising. From any position. Just as long as no one raised before you, and you raise.

So the diffrence is that with an open raise you cannot have limpers before you, but with a 2bet you can.

Raise average is the sum of all raise possibilities. Raise preflop only counts the preflop raises.
